Remember last week when Britney Spears dressed up in her best pair of cut-offs to hand-deliver court papers to her mother? The papers essentially said: "stay away from your grand kids" -- but today we learn that the package was full of surprises.

Also enclosed was a poem, titled "Dear Mama." In it, Britney writes "that she didn't have a mom anymore and she couldn't imagine a mother doing what she did to her child." Ouch.

There package also reportedly contained a CD full of conversations between Britney's mom, and K-Fed that were recorded by private investigators. In the phone calls, Federline arranges for meetings between Mrs. Spears and her grand kids, while also assuring her that he was winning the couple's current custody battle.

I think Britney is as crazy as the next person, and so when I first heard that she was keeping her mom from seeing Jayden James and Sean Preston, I thought she'd officially come unglued. But custody battles can be nasty, and if Britney's mother really is working with K-Fed behind her back, she might actually have had good reason to take drastic action.

Although I still think that poem was over the top.
